Education
Bachelor of Science, Biomedical Engineering
University of California, Irvine
Master of Science, Biomedical Engineering
Arizona State University
Doctor of Dental Medicine
Tufts Medicine School of Dental Medicine
Professional Journey
Having initially contributed to the field of Biomedical Engineering, Dr. Larry cultivated essential skills and personal qualities that have shaped his approach to every endeavors, ensuring a positive impact on both his professional and personal life. In order to further make a direct impact in his community, Dr. Larry pursued and earned a Doctorate in Dental Medicine. As a lifetime student of dentistry, he understands the importance of staying up to date and relevant in his field. He actively pursues continuing education to enhance his skills, ensuring that his patients receive the best possible dental care.
